Abstract
The utility model discloses a direction control marking device is advanced on bridge culvert top belongs to prefabricated box culvert top and advances construction technical field. A bridge and culvert jacking direction control marking device comprises strip-shaped flat jacking measuring plates, wherein a jacking indicator mark is fixedly arranged on one plate surface of each jacking measuring plate every 0.5m and is vertical to the plate surface of each jacking measuring plate, and the height of each jacking indicator mark is 0.05 m; the jacking measuring plate is closely placed along the positions of jacking center lines and side lines on the slide chair plate after construction is completed, one side of the jacking measuring plate, which is provided with a jacking indicator, faces upwards, the other side of the jacking measuring plate is closely attached to the surface of the slide chair plate, and the jacking measuring plate is fixed on the slide chair plate by expansion screws. Background
The highway construction often meets the condition that an existing railway line needs to be penetrated. For the situation, construction is mostly carried out by adopting a prefabricated box culvert jacking construction method at present. In the jacking construction process, the control on the jacking direction of the prefabricated box culvert is the most important thing in the whole construction process.
In the existing bridge and culvert jacking construction, a method of positioning measurement by using a laser total station is usually adopted to control the jacking direction, but when the jacking distance is longer, the positioning measurement is carried out by using the laser total station singly, the measurement is inconvenient in actual construction, the measurement cannot visually reflect the number of jacked meters and the remaining in-place distance, whether a constructor deviates from the jacking center line or not and the jacking distance is not clear, so that the constructor waits too long for measurement time and the like, and the engineering jacking quality and the engineering progress are influenced.

Detailed Description
The invention will now be further described by way of non-limiting examples with reference to the accompanying drawings:
as shown in the attached drawings, the device for controlling the line marking of the jacking direction of the bridges and culverts comprises a strip-shaped jacking measuring plate 1, wherein the jacking measuring plate 1 is made of a PVC plate material, a jacking indicator mark 2 is fixedly arranged on one plate surface of the jacking measuring plate 1 every 0.5m, and the jacking indicator mark 2 is perpendicular to the plate surface of the jacking measuring plate 1. The jacking indicator sign 2 is made of a PVC plate material, the height of the jacking indicator sign 2 is 0.05m, the width of the jacking indicator sign is 5cm, and the thickness of the jacking indicator sign is 1 cm. The jacking measuring plate 1 is placed along the positions of jacking center lines and side lines on the slide chair plate after construction is completed in a clinging mode, one side, provided with the jacking indicator sign 2, of the jacking measuring plate 1 faces upwards, the other side of the jacking measuring plate 1 clings to the surface of the slide chair plate, and the jacking measuring plate 1 is fixed on the slide chair plate through expansion screws.
Utilize the utility model discloses during the construction, at first on the slide chair board that finishes finishing reaching intensity of having under construction, fix a position out the central line point, the sideline point of box culvert advancing direction, adopt the ink line to couple together central line point, sideline point that have marked, mark out central line, sideline. And then the jacking measuring plate 1 is closely placed at the position of the surface layer of the sliding bed along the jacking central line and the side lines at the two sides, one side of the jacking measuring plate 1 provided with the jacking indicating sign 2 faces upwards, the other side of the jacking measuring plate 1 is closely attached to the surface of the sliding bed, and the jacking measuring plate 1 is fixed on the surface of the sliding bed by adopting expansion screws. In-process, constructor passes through in the top the utility model discloses carry out the top and advance the observation, prevent bridge and culvert central line and sideline skew. The in-process is gone into in the top at any time the utility model discloses whether drop, whether flush with play black line, whether the indicator is vertical in the top, whether the sign is obvious. And (4) acquiring and comparing jacking data every 10m, and repeating the steps until the position is acquired. According to the data analysis of jacking, the dynamic and continuous data comparison is carried out on the axis position in the bridge and culvert construction process, whether the light target data shot by the total station laser is consistent with the design axis or not is detected, and the accuracy of jacking measurement is greatly guaranteed.
